What IS going on at the Gospel Hall?

The Holiday Bible Club during October half-term was a terrific success with 60 children during the week-long activities including Bible stories, quizzes, singing and memory verses through to crafts and prizes. More than 70 hungry people came for the fish 'n' chip supper, and we had to literally "sing for our supper" while we waited for it to fry writes Rachel Simms.

The HBC was such a success that Tuesday Club has started from 6.15 - 7.15pm each Tuesday. All children are welcome and it's completely free.

 

SPRING REALLY IS AROUND THE CORNER!

It may be mid-winter now, but spring is not far away, and that means the annual Village Clean-Up! Saturday 24 March is the day to be out in the village wearing gloves and wellington boots to collect rubbish and tidy up the village. The next Newsletter will contain further information.
